Rory McIlroy Holds Six-Shot Lead Heading Into Masters Third Round

April 11, 2026 Alex Carter - Sports Editor Sport

Rory McIlroy enters Day 3 of the 2026 US Masters at Augusta National holding a dominant six-shot lead, with fellow Irishman Shane Lowry mounting a strategic charge. The tournament reaches its critical inflection point today, April 11, as the leaderboard shifts toward a potential Irish sweep of the Green Jacket.

Strokes Gained and the Tactical Whiteboard

Looking at the raw Strokes Gained (SG) data, McIlroy’s lead is built on an unprecedented efficiency in SG: Approach. He isn’t just hitting fairways; he is optimizing his proximity to the hole, effectively removing the volatility that usually plagues the third round. His current trajectory suggests a level of periodization in his training that has peaked exactly for the first weekend of April. By managing his load management throughout the early season, McIlroy has avoided the late-season fatigue that often leads to “Sunday collapses.”

Shane Lowry, meanwhile, is playing a tactical game of attrition. His approach is rooted in course mapping—minimizing high-risk shots and relying on a superior short game to claw back strokes. This is a battle of philosophies: McIlroy’s aggressive verticality versus Lowry’s horizontal stability. When you analyze the effective playing area and the wind shear on the back nine, Lowry’s ability to preserve the ball under the breeze is the only variable that can realistically bridge a six-shot gap.

“Rory is playing a brand of golf we haven’t seen since the peak of the Tiger era in terms of sheer dominance of the greens. But Augusta is a living organism; it breathes, and it can take a lead away in three holes if the player loses their tactical discipline.” — Mark Broadie, Lead Analyst at NovaCourse

The Path to the Green Jacket

As we move into the afternoon tee times, the focus shifts to the clutch metric. According to the Official PGA Tour Statistics, McIlroy’s conversion rate on birdies from 10-20 feet is currently 14% above his career average. If he maintains this efficiency, the six-shot lead is a fortress. However, if Lowry can trigger a “momentum cascade”—a series of birdies on the closing stretch—the psychological pressure will shift.
